Brongniart, Alexandre Theodore (1739-1813)
after Matte, Nicolas Augustin (1781-1837): Juno of the Capitol; Deidamia, daughter of Lycomedes, mother of Pyrrhus. Items from the Emperor's special table set. 1813. Copies after the antique. Hard paste Sèvres biscuit porcelain. Inv. MNC26654;MNC26555. Photo: Martine Beck-Coppola.
